/*! \file srv.h
*
* \brief Support for DNS SRV records, used in to locate SIP services.
*
* \note Note: This SRV record support will respect the priority and weight
* elements of the records that are returned, but there are no provisions
* for retrying or failover between records.
*/
/*!\brief An opaque type, for lookup usage */
/*! \brief An opaque type, for lookup usage */
struct srv_context;
/*!\brief Retrieve set of SRV lookups, in order
/*! \brief Retrieve set of SRV lookups, in order
*
* \param[in] context A pointer in which to hold the result
* \param[in] service The service name to look up
* \param[out] host Result host
* \param[out] port Associated TCP portnum
*
* \retval -1 Query failed
* \retval 0 Result exists in host and port
* \retval 1 No more results
*/
extern int ast_srv_lookup(struct srv_context **context, const char *service, const char **host, unsigned short *port);
/*!\brief Cleanup resources associated with ast_srv_lookup
/*! \brief Cleanup resources associated with ast_srv_lookup
*
* \param context Pointer passed into ast_srv_lookup
*/
void ast_srv_cleanup(struct srv_context **context);
